Overview Quper 1 Tablet
Quper tablets (1mg) effectively manage schizophrenia symptoms—hallucinations, delusions, and impaired thinking—and manic episodes. Administer this medication with or without food, ideally at bedtime, consistently at the same time daily for optimal blood levels. Follow your doctor's prescribed dosage and duration. If a dose is missed, take it immediately upon recollection. Abrupt cessation is discouraged; consult your physician first to avoid symptom exacerbation. However, discontinue immediately if Neuroleptic Malignant Syndrome (NMS) develops (fever, muscle stiffness, altered mental state, or convulsions). Common side effects include sleep disturbances (insomnia, drowsiness), nausea, cough, Parkinsonian symptoms, headache, and fever. Postural hypotension (sudden blood pressure drop on standing) may occur initially; rise slowly. Dizziness and somnolence may impair alertness; avoid driving or tasks requiring concentration until effects are known. Weight gain is possible; a healthy diet and exercise can mitigate this. Increased diabetes risk necessitates regular blood glucose monitoring. Report any unusual mood shifts, new or worsening depression, or suicidal ideation to your doctor promptly.

How Quper 1 Tablet works:
One Quper tablet, an atypical antipsychotic agent, modifies neurotransmitter levels (dopamine and serotonin), thereby enhancing cognitive function, emotional stability, and overall behavior.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Concurrent use of Quper 1 Tablet and alcohol may result in significant sleepiness.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
The use of Quper 1 Tablet during pregnancy may pose risks. While human data is scarce, animal research indicates potential harm to a fetus. A physician will assess the potential advantages against any possible risks prior to prescribing. Seek medical advice.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Using Quper 1 Tablet while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Preliminary human studies indicate potential transfer to bre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Taking one Quper tablet might reduce attentiveness, impair vision, or cause drowsiness and dizziness. Driving should be avoided if these effects are experienced.
KidneyCAUTION
Individuals with kidney impairment should exercise caution when using Quper 1 Tablet. A modified dosage of Quper 1 Tablet may be necessary. Physician consultation is recommended.
LiverCAUTION
Patients with liver impairment should exercise caution when using Quper 1 Tablet. A modified dosage of Quper 1 Tablet might be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
